Optimizing your Google My Business listing
As with any other online listing, you must optimize your Google My Businesses listing to be found online. By following the steps below, you can create a free listing and manage your digital presence. In addition to Google Maps, your listing should be available in local directories. Make sure your phone number and address are correct so that customers can easily contact you. If they do not, customers may be directed to your competitor.
Verify your listing. Make sure your business information is accurate, including a valid email address. You can also get a verification code by mail or instantly through your Google account. Just be sure to use the same email address as your business. Some categories aren't eligible for instant verification. Once you're verified, you'll be able to see your listing immediately. If you're not verified yet, make sure you check with Google customer support.
Upload an attractive, high-quality photo to your GMB listing. Photos increase your profile's appeal and increase conversions. People often scroll through local search results and click on the listings they like. Add a photo to give potential customers a glimpse of what they can expect when they come to your business. By making your GMB listing visually appealing, people will want to contact you and make a reservation.

Google My Business platform
When it comes to Google My Business, there are many features that can help your listing stand out and improve your business to consumer SEO. You can customize your profile with photos, update the type of service you provide, and respond to reviews. Most businesses have used Google My Business to interact with their clients or respond to reviews. However, only 44% of local businesses have implemented the platform. If you're thinking about setting up a listing, read on for more tips and tricks.
To make the most of your listing, you'll need to add high-quality videos and answer any questions your customers may have. This will make your listing more likely to be displayed in Google searches and attract more customers. Also, be sure that your business' location is accurate and include payment information so that it will appear in searches more frequently. Make sure to provide as much information as possible - answering questions about your services or products can help you attract more customers.
Google My Businesses is also an excellent platform for displaying personality, which can help your business stand out. Google Posts are like social media updates, but they can be used to share business announcements, promote content, spotlight popular items in stock, or perform other useful tasks. While Google Posts cannot be optimized for keywords, regular posting can give positive ranking signals to Google.
